How To Choose The Best Cologne Oils
Most beginner buyers mistakenly judge cologne oils by how strong they smell in the bottle. The real test happens on your skin after 30 minutes, when the top notes fade and the heart and base notes reveal themselves. You want oils that evolve — not a flat linear scent that collapses into a single note after an hour.
Carrier Oil Quality & Concentration
Fractionated coconut oil and jojoba oil are the premium carrier bases because they closely mimic the skin’s natural sebum, allowing the fragrance to bind and release slowly. Mineral oil and cheap vegetable glycerin sit on top of the skin, creating a greasy film that actually shortens wear time. Look for brands that disclose their carrier oil — many hide behind “proprietary blend” to mask low-cost filler.
Fixative Agents & Maceration Age
Fixatives like ambroxan, iso e super, and natural musks hold the volatile molecules in place so they don’t evaporate within an hour. A well-macerated oil (aged for 4–8 weeks after blending) will smell smoother and more cohesive than a fresh batch. Small-batch houses that macerate their oils before bottling consistently outperform mass-produced oils mixed and shipped within days.

1. ARMAF Club De Nuit Intense Perfume Oil
This oil houses the same DNA as Creed Aventus — bergamot, rose, musk, and vanilla — but in a concentrated oil format that outlasts the spray version by 4 to 6 hours on skin. The 18ml bottle packs roughly double the fragrance molecules you’d get from a standard 50ml eau de parfum spray, meaning you apply less and still get stronger projection. The opening is sharp pineapple and blackcurrant that quickly settles into a smoky birchwood base that clings to fabric for days.
ARMAF uses a resinous base that lacks the alcohol bite of the spray, so application feels warm and smooth. The oil does require a 20-minute maceration period on skin before the synthetic top notes fully dissipate into the natural musks. Users report 8–10 hours of noticeable sillage with only two small drops applied to the neck and wrists.
The fragrance leans masculine and assertive — think leather jacket and dark denim rather than office-friendly freshie. The bottle is compact enough for pocket carry, but the dabber applicator can be messy if you’re not careful. Worth the premium for anyone who wants a single oil that commands presence in a room.

2. Black Butter Fragrance Body Oil for Men
This oil is built around an uncut black butter formulation — think deep, smoky, almost leathery richness with a touch of amber sweetness. It’s designed specifically for people who want a heavy scent footprint without resorting to cheap spray colognes. The 4-ounce bottle is generous, and the inclusion of a separate refillable travel bottle means you can take this power hitter on the go without carrying the full glass.
What sets this apart from many body oils is the viscosity — it’s thick enough to stay put on the skin without running, but still absorbs within 60 seconds without leaving a greasy residue. The scent is versatile across weather, performing well in both humid summer nights and dry winter air. The fragrance holds strongly on clothes for up to 24 hours, making it a solid choice for gym bags or overnight bags.
The downside is that the projection is somewhat linear — you don’t get the dramatic pyramid evolution of the ARMAF oil. What you apply is largely what you smell 4 hours later, albeit softer. If you prefer a scent that stays consistent rather than transforms, this delivers exactly that without the markup of designer branding.

3. Premium Fragrance Body Oil (OJX003)
The OJX003 is an uncut body oil formulated as an alternative to a well-known designer savage-type scent, but without the alcohol or the price tag. At 4 ounces, you get a volume that lasts 3–4 months with daily single-drop application. The oil uses a standard carrier base that sits between fractionated coconut and lightweight mineral oil — not as luxurious as jojoba, but far less greasy than pure mineral oil alternatives.
The opening is immediately recognizable to anyone familiar with the original savage DNA: bergamot, ambroxan, and a hint of lavender. The oil version mutes the sharpness of the alcohol-based original, giving it a smoother, rounder profile. Longevity sits around 6 hours on skin with moderate projection — enough for an office day or dinner, but you’ll reapply for evening events.
The bottle lacks a rollerball or dropper top; you get a standard screw cap that requires careful pouring. Users often decant into a rollerball bottle for better control. The scent is mass-appealing without being generic, making this the safest choice for someone new to cologne oils who wants a familiar but upgraded experience.
